Kempton and Wolverhampton

We are now left with two low level meetings on the all-weather with the maiden races for 3yo´s by far the most interesting events, with runners from some of the top stables. The first division of the mile maiden at 15.45 CET at Kempton could go to Mutafaakir (John Gosden/ Paul Hanagan) and the second division to Gold Edition (Jeremy Noseda/ Jimmy Fortune), whose team can follow up half an hour later with Furbelow. Gosden sends stable jockey William Buick to Wolverhampton and they should certainly win the maiden race at 18.55 with Fluctuate, who was third of 18 in the Wood Ditton at Newmarket, normally quite a strong race. Buick also partners Uprise for Sir Michael Stoute in the 3yo handicap at 21.25, and we expect this well-bred colt, who has been gelded since his last run in September, to win on his seasonal debut.
